Team Teaching-CLASS WARM UP -BOOK HANDOUTS 
This rubric is designed to assess the team teaching of a group . The rubric considers the performance of the group as a whole, as well as individual contributions.

Teamwork/Participation
10 pts

United effort and synergy

EXCELLENT

The group worked very well
together and the presentation, answers, questions actvites etc. brought out the talents of the individual group members. A synergy seemed to be created such that each team member delivered part of a learning experience that is better than any individual effort might have been.
GOOD

The group works well and delivers a high level learning experience. Group members benefit from each other's input and students learn.
Synergy, flow, spontaneity may be lacking.
FAIR

Some members are obviously carrying the group. Some members appear disinterested except when it is their turn to speak.
Needs Improving

Group members protect turf, refuse to help or cooperate together. The team suffers and individual efforts would have been more effective. there is a feeling of tension and hostility.
Content
10 pts

Credibility

EXCELLENT

Group members had a stronghold on the content and content was thoroughly addressed in terms of learning needs of class members.
80-100 % CORRECT ANSWERS
GOOD

Group members have a solid understanding of the content.
Minor
emphasis on learning

70-80 % CORRECT ANSWERS
FAIR

Group members failed to connect content. Students NOT meeting student learning needs.

50-69.9%CORRECT ANSWERS
Needs Improving

Group members fail to represent facts, mis relevant points of view and fail to connect to the students in the class.

LESS THAN 50 %CORRECT ANSWERS
Presentation/intervention/stimulus
10 pts

People come first, eye contact, smiles, interaction.

EXCELLENT

Everyone is engaged and absorbed. There might exist a feeling of discovery, challenge, intense interest. Mutuality between presenting group and participants is so great that disruption does not derail concentration or group participation.
GOOD

Everyone is paying attention. Everyone can follow and move through the experience/lesson.
The feeling of utter absorption is lacking.
FAIR

Lesson is learned, but who cares. There is a feeling of rote learning or boredom. Students fail to give their full attention or to be fully engaged.
Needs Improving

Students cross talk, walk away, walk out, fall asleep, or display a gross lack of interest or receptivity.
